Almaty. December 14. Kazakhstan Today - Prime Minister of Kazakhstan Serik Akhmetov met with Chairman of the board of Chevron Corporation John Watson in the Ukimet Uyi Thursday.

According to the Prime Minister's official website, the sides discussed the prospects for expansion of bilateral cooperation. J.Watson also informed S.Akhmetov about implementation of projects on development of Kazakhstani fields and prospects of Chevron activities in the country.

"We closely watch the activities of Chevron Corporation in Kazakhstan and we are familiar with al promising projects of the corporation. The Ministry of Oil and Gas on behalf of the Government of Kazakhstan supports your activities in our country," S.Akhmetov said.

J.Watson, in his turn, said that he was proud of the history of Chevron activities in Kazakhstan as long as partner relations were established between the leadership of the company and the Government of Kazakhstan over 20 years of productive cooperation.

"This year, the corporation has conducted the largest capital repair in the history of Tengizchevroil and in the history of our global projects. We attracted 6500 employees additionally. Almost all works were conducted by Kazakhstani employees and companies. This will allow to increase the oil production in future," the head of Chevron said.
